Cookies and Tracking
Cookies are small data files that are placed on your device when you visit a website. We use cookies and similar tracking technologies to monitor activity on our website and store certain information. The types of cookies we use include:
- Session Cookies: These cookies are temporary and expire once you close your browser. They help us operate our website efficiently.
- Persistent Cookies: These cookies remain on your device for a set period or until you delete them. They help us remember your preferences and improve your experience on our website.
- Third-Party Cookies: We may also use third-party cookies from our partners to collect information about your online activities across different websites.
You can instruct your browser to refuse all cookies or to indicate when a cookie is being sent. However, if you do not accept cookies, you may not be able to use some portions of our website. For more information on how we use cookies, please refer to our Cookie Policy.
Your Rights and Choices
As a resident of California, you have specific rights under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A). These rights include:
- The Right to Know: You have the right to request information about the personal information we collect about you, including the categories of personal information, the sources from which we collect it, the business purpose for collecting it, and the categories of third parties with whom we share it.
- The Right to Delete: You have the right to request the deletion of your personal information that we have collected from you, subject to certain exceptions.
- The Right to Opt-Out: You have the right to opt-out of the sale of your personal information. We do not sell your personal information, but if we do in the future, you will have the right to opt-out.
